Cannabis Laws In Pilsen

Pilsen follows Czech Republic national cannabis laws.

The Czech Republic has historically applied a more liberal approach to personal possession compared with many European countries. Certain low-level possession offences may be treated as administrative matters, while larger quantities, cultivation beyond permitted limits, supply, and trafficking can result in criminal penalties.

Visitors should not interpret a more tolerant legal environment as full cannabis legalization.

Medical Cannabis In Pilsen

The Czech Republic has a regulated medical cannabis system.

Medical cannabis may be available to eligible patients through authorized healthcare pathways and pharmacies.

Visitors carrying prescribed cannabis medicines should confirm Czech import requirements before travelling. A foreign prescription does not automatically authorize bringing cannabis products into the country.

Driving And Cannabis In Pilsen

Driving under the influence of cannabis is illegal in the Czech Republic.

Visitors should never operate vehicles while impaired by cannabis or any substance affecting concentration and reaction time.
